Transaction f34ec591ba96e0eaf0d64cefd3b13e00982d9d007ff587f263cbf63cbd1ec796
1 Input
2 Outputs
- f34ec591ba96e0eaf0d64cefd3b13e00982d9d007ff587f263cbf63cbd1ec796:0
- f34ec591ba96e0eaf0d64cefd3b13e00982d9d007ff587f263cbf63cbd1ec796:1
value 1589821
address 38bKFZ1WyLzuC3FbxSQtza5UM7vbYJf5SH
value 42506791
address 1Ad5STgnZKVFyJXzbbSPiM8Nn3KvEKLNvT